1# Qatar Airways: Doha, Qatar – Auckland, New Zealand

Length: 9,032 miles

Duration: 17 hours 30 minutes

The record-breaking Qatar Airways Doha to Auckland business class flight makes passengers lament their plane landing. More than 17 hours spent in a moody cabin reclining in 2-2-2 configured, fully flat, privacy and comfort-ensuring seats whilst waiting for Dine on Demand service to deliver some of the meals, included in their refined menus or a flight attendant to bring warm and soft onboard pajamas is an experience that mustn’t have an expiry date!

A puzzle to solve! The world of aviation is feuding over which is the longest flight in the world –  Qatar Airways Doha to Auckland flight or Air India Delhi to San Francisco flight. If the latter covers 9,408 miles distance, how does the former, 9,032 miles long flight, hold the title?

3# Qantas Airways: Sydney, Australia – Dallas-Fort Worth, the USA

Length: 8,578 miles

Duration: 16 hours 55 minutes

What is there to do during the 16 hours and 55 minutes in a place called Airbus A380-800? If you are seated in the business class section of this aircraft, you can do it all: order a meal from the menu designed by Rockpool, have a chat with Qantas Sommelier in the Sky discussing the latest in the wine industry, take a nap in Qantas flat-bed seats, request turndown service. 4# Singapore Airlines: Singapore, Singapore – San Francisco, the US

Length: 8,446 miles

Duration: United Airlines: 17 hours 25 minutes; Singapore: 17 hours 15 minutes

A feud alert! Which flight is longer and thus should rank higher – United Airlines flight from San Francisco to Singapore or Singapore Airlines the same route reverse direction flight? Both cover 8,446 miles, so the answer must be hidden inside their business class cabins. Singapore’s long-haul business class flight is famous for its high level of service, extensive in-flight entertainment system, free WiFi, and United’s? Well, for being a complete justification of the aircraft’s name – Dreamliner.

5# Etihad Airways: Abu Dhabi, the UAE – Los Angeles, the US

Length: 8,438 miles

Duration: 16 hours 55 minutes

You’ll undoubtedly remember Etihad Airways‘ 16 hours and 55 minutes long international business class flight as something delightful! Besides receiving the usual packet: flat-bed seats in a 1-2-1 configuration, a TV screen with in-flight entertainment, and tasty meals, you’ll also be treated to a plush comforter + full-sized pillow, which will draw a grin on your face for days to come. 7# Saudi Arabian Airlines (Saudia): Jeddah, Saudi Arabia – Los Angeles, the US

Length: 8,332 miles

Duration: 16 hours 40 minutes

That’s true: 16 hours and 40 minutes are a lot to handle on a nonstop flight! Nevertheless, by starting a flight with a cup of Arabian coffee and dates, continuing it with a good movie or TV show included in the in-flight entertainment system, and finishing it with a good sleep in one of 36 flat-bed seats, you can transform “a lot to handle” into “a pleasant long-haul business class flight.”

If you’re still interested in why Air India doesn’t qualify as the airline operating the longest international business class flight, here’s your answer: because on the return flight – from San Francisco to Delhi – its airplane needs two hours less to cover the distance due to tailwinds accelerating its speed.
